Thanks for the details.

First is to control diabetes. Diabetes can itself be the reason for erectile dysfunction.

Secondly, for the treatment of erectile dysfunction per se, drugs like tadalafil and sildenafil are helpful.

I prefer to use tadalafil in my patients of ED.
Single dose acts for almost 2 days. There only few side effects like headache and runny nose which resolve on its own in 3-4 days.

Other then this, practice kegels exercise.
Eat green vegetables and fruits in your diet.
